Elitzur Bar-Asher Siegal is a professor at the department of Hebrew Language and at the Language, Logic and Cognition Center.

Elitzur has a BA in Philosophy and Hebrew Language from Hebrew University (1999-2002, summa cum laude) and PhD from Harvard University (2009). He joined the faculty of the department of Hebrew Language at Hebrew University in 2010 after being the lecturer in Semitics at Yale University (2008-2010). He is also a fellow at the Language, Logic and Cognition Center at Hebrew University. Elitzur was a visiting professor at Harvard University (Spring 2012), the Jacob Perlow Visiting Professor, Yale University (2017-8, 2022-2023) and a short term visiting Professor, École Pratique des Hautes Études, Paris (2018-2019).

During the Fall of 2023 Elitzur is a visiting professor at the University of Chicago.
